AutoNation Inc

CONSUMER CYCLICAL · AUTO & TRUCK DEALERSHIPS · USA

AutoNation, Inc. is an automobile retailer in the United States. The company is headquartered in Fort Lauderdale, Florida.

Americas Car-Mart Inc

CONSUMER CYCLICAL · AUTO & TRUCK DEALERSHIPS · USA

America's Car-Mart, Inc., is an automotive retailer in the United States. The company is headquartered in Rogers, Arkansas.
